    I came across an article about weight loss camps and I got interested. I didn't know that there were programs like this until today. They have camps for children, teenagers and adults. There are also camps exclusively for women.

    The goal is to provide a long term solution to weight loss through self awareness (help determine what emotional/behavioral problems may have caused of their obesity), physical activity (strength training, yoga, swimming, etc.) and nutrition education (reasonable daily caloric restriction).

    It's a great program really. Has anyone been to one of these camps before?
